On 06/12/25 11:26 am, Aditya Gupta wrote:
With all MPIPL support in place, export a "dump" node in device tree,
signifying that PowerNV QEMU platform supports MPIPL

+static void pnv_dt_mpipl_dump(PnvMachineState *pnv, void *fdt)
+{
+    int off;
+
+    /*
+     * Add "dump" node so kernel knows MPIPL (aka fadump) is supported
+     *
+     * Note: This is only needed to be done since we are passing device tree to
+     * opal
+     *
+     * In case HDAT is supported in future, then opal can add these nodes by
+     * itself based on system attribute having MPIPL_SUPPORTED bit set
+     */
+    off = fdt_add_subnode(fdt, 0, "ibm,opal");
+    if (off == -FDT_ERR_EXISTS) {
+        off = fdt_path_offset(fdt, "/ibm,opal");
+    }
+
+    _FDT(off);
+    off = fdt_add_subnode(fdt, off, "dump");
+    _FDT(off);
+    _FDT((fdt_setprop_string(fdt, off, "compatible", "ibm,opal-dump")));
+

+    /* Add kernel and initrd as fw-load-area */
+    uint64_t fw_load_area[4] = {
+        cpu_to_be64(KERNEL_LOAD_ADDR), cpu_to_be64(KERNEL_MAX_SIZE),
+        cpu_to_be64(INITRD_LOAD_ADDR), cpu_to_be64(INITRD_MAX_SIZE)
+    };
+
+    _FDT((fdt_setprop(fdt, off, "fw-load-area",
+                    fw_load_area, sizeof(fw_load_area))));
+}
+

While the changelog only talks about dump node, fw-load-area is
exported too. A comment explaining what and why it is used helps..
